Tony Stewart essentially bought an up and running team and infused a good deal of money into it to bring it up a notch. He was very conscious when he did that of having the appearance of "buying his way to the front", and really wanted to earn the respect of his fellow racers while he learned the game. So, he drove an alcohol car for some time before stepping into the Top Fuel car. He's done a good job with the team, learning the ropes, and earning that respect from the other teams. I think he has matured a great deal from his NASCAR days. I'm rooting for him. The NHRA needs some fresh blood. Oh, and his wife will return to a Top Fuel car next year as well. They might prove to be pretty tough to beat.
